ZXDU58 B900 Product Description
PFC Output Over/Under-Voltage Protection
The
output over/under-voltage protection is described as follows, these protection
functions are implemented through hardware. The voltage precision is ±10 V DC and the
flyback width is (15±10) V DC.
l
When the PFC output voltage > 440 V DC, the back DC-DC conversion circuit and
the front PFC circuit stop working, and the Power indicator turns off while the Alarm
indicator turns on.
l
When the PFC output voltage < 340 V DC, the back DC-DC conversion circuit stops
working, and the Power indicator turns off while the Alarm indicator turns on.
l
The rectifiers will start working automatically after the AC input voltage recovers.
DC Output Over-Voltage Protection
The output over-voltage protection circuit prevents the DC output filter capacitor and load
from damage.
Two levels of output over-voltage protection function can be implemented in the ZXD030
S480 rectifiers
l
The first level is ECU (Embeded Control Unit) software over-voltage protection. The
over-voltage threshold of this level is 60 V DC.
If the output voltage exceeds this over-voltage threshold, the rectifiers stop output and
the Power indicator turns off while the Alarm indicator turns on. The rectifiers will start
working automatically after the AC input voltage recovers, then the Power indicator
turns on while the Alarm indicator turns off.
l
The second level is hardware over-voltage protection. The over-voltage threshold of
this level is 63 V DC.
If the output voltage exceeds this over-voltage threshold, the rectifiers stop output and
the Power indicator turns off while the Alarm indicator turns on. The rectifiers can be
restarted after offline troubleshooting or through operations in the monitoring unit of
the DC power system.
